Waldrop joins ThedaCare

Don Waldrop joined the ThedaCare Physicians team as the practice administrator for ThedaCare-Physicians Waupaca in September.

He took the role after the promotion of Fran Finley to vice president of operations at Theda Clark Medical Center in Neenah.

Waldrop, who is originally from the Pardeeville area, is glad to return to Wisconsin.

As practice administrator, Waldrop will be responsible for the further integration of a patient care model into the Waupaca operations as well as improving access for customers.

Waldrop brings over 24 years of health care management experience to the Waupaca community.

Fifteen of those years were spent with Dean Health System in Madison, serving in a variety of roles including operations management, supply chain management, lab management, and the administration of an EPIC installation.

His most recent experiences have been as chief operating officer for Allied Health of Wisconsin and chief operating officer for Springfield Clinic, a large multispecialty group practice in Springfield, Ill.

Waldrop has a bachelor’s degree from Lakeland College and an master’s in business administration from Cardinal Stritch University.

Waldrop and his wife Julie have a son Matt, and are involved in his sporting activities.

In their free time, they enjoy spending time doing outdoor activities.
